This spacious unique getaway is a seven meter wide yurt was imported specially from Mongolia to this New Zealand farm near Kaikoura and can accommodate up to four guests. The yurt sits on a purpose built, raised and insulated wooden floor and offers a unique getaway. The walls and ceiling are completely insulated with thick camel hair, keeping the space warm in winter and cool in summer. The roof has a decorative central ring, which can be opened. Inside in the open space, guests will find a double bed, two single beds, a table and chairs, a cupboard, a blanket box, and facilities for making tea and coffee.

Outside, there is a private purpose-built hexagonal toilet building with a wet-room style shower (with a curtain), a sink, and a toilet. Linens, towels, and toiletries are provided. Bath robes and slippers are provided in adult sizes and guests can purchase these from the host if they wish.

The yurt and its companion toilet building are easy for guests in wheelchairs to access. It has access to a shared fully-equipped outdoor barbecue shelter with a gas barbecue, a gas pizza oven, and a sink along with outdoor tables and seating. The electricity is a regular 240V supply with room lighting, an electric heater, bedside lamps, New Zealand/Australian power points, and USB sockets. The host has a range of wellies for adults and children.

Guests staying in this accommodation share certain outdoor facilities with guests staying in other accommodations on the property. These include a fully-equipped outdoor barbecue shelter with a gas barbecue, a gas oven, a hob, a sink, crockery, cutlery, and outdoor tables and chairs. Glampers will have exclusive access to the host's private collection of farm animals including llamas, pigs, an alpaca, sheep, a pony, a donkey, a deer, and chickens. A continental breakfast is left in the fridge for guests to enjoy on the day of their arrival. Guests will find a selection of breakfast cereals, a loaf of bread, butter, milk, tea, coffee, sugar, homemade jam, and seasonal fruit and farm-fresh eggs when available.

This unique rental accommodation is located on a farm four kilometers from the town of Kaikoura on the spectacular east coast of the South Island of New Zealand. The town has incredible scenery, as the Seaward Kaikoura mountains nearly come to the sea at this point on the coast. Due to this coastal setting, there are many walking tracks up and through the mountains, as well as a wide range of land and sea based activities. The property is near State Highway 1, making it about two hours south of Blenheim, and two and a half hours north of Christchurch.

Glampers can book a llama trek from their accommodation or venture beyond the property to enjoy the amazing scenery of this spectacular location. The nearby Kaikoura Peninsula Walkway is a beautiful three-hour walk along this stunning coastline with unforgettable mountain views. The area is known for its mountain biking trails and the most popular of these are from Half Moon Bay to Okiwi Bay, The Kowhai River Trail, and The Mount Fyffe Track.

Guests can enjoy an unforgettable experience swimming with New Zealand fur seals in the shallow bays of the beautiful Kaikoura Peninsula where no experience is necessary and all equipment is supplied. Glampers can also try swimming with dolphins in the bay and go whale watching. The Kaikoura coastline is the perfect place for diving, with Dive Kaikoura offering tuition and guided tours as well as equipment sales, rental, and servicing. Kaikoura Kayaks offer guided kayak tours for guests to catch a glimpse of fur seals, blue penguins, and dusky dolphins.
